1834 Voyage - From Dublin, yesterday, having sailed on the 16th of February, the ship James Laing, Captain George William Tomlins, with 197 male prisoners. The guard consists of Captain Johnstone, and 29 rank and file of the 50th Regt. Passengers; Mr. Elison, Assistant Surgeon, Mrs. Ellson, Mrs. Johnstone, 7 soldiers' wives, and 6 children.

Leonard Brayshaw was 31 years old when transported and his occupation was a "Soldier/Hatter". Leonard was born in Yorkshire, England, he was single, and he was branded with "D" under his left breast. 19/9/1839: TOL Patrick Plains. 24/2/1842: COF
